One of our favourite buildings has always been the Liverpool Victoria
Building at the top of Brownlow Hill
Designed by Liverpool architect Alfred Woodhouse (1830-1905), who also
designed the Natural History Museum in London, amongst others, the Victoria
Building was first opened in 1892
Originally the building belonged to the Liverpool Victoria University
When the independent Liverpool University was formed in 1903, the Victoria
Building became the administration section, providing offices for the senior
academics, and also housing the University Library
The distinctive red brick building with it's marvellous clock tower is
another of the many listed buildings of Liverpool, and is listed as a Grade
II
It's a true work of art, but currently you can only see this from the
outside as, sadly, and you won't believe this (we couldn't anyway) the
building has been mainly unused for many years, although plans are being discussed currenly to start utilising it again
As part of the Liverpool Capital of Culture 08 celebrations, there has been a £7.5 million investment made to transform the Victoria Buildings in to a new art gallery and museum. It is due to open to the public in June 08
